    On another thread some posted this link: http://www.csharphelp.com/archives2/archive458.html[^] Now I was very suprised by this bad C# result, it's not at all what I experience! So I decided to test my self! I have .NET 2 and gcc 3.4.4 I compiled like this: CPP> gcc -O3 -o sieve2.exe sieve.cpp -lstdc++ C#> csc /o+ /nologo /out:sieve.exe Sieve.cs I got: C# 10000 Milliseconds = 1156 C++ 10000 Milliseconds = 1313 Haheum..... what else can I say? -- modified at 11:18 Tuesday 1st August, 2006 I propose a Contest. Post a small C++ performance test program here (less than 200 readable lines). I'll try to beat it with a C# version!
